Hi, I have my phone assessment for my PIP review on Tuesday, and I was wondering how long after the assessment I can phone DWP and ask for a copy? I did it last time, but I can’t remember how long I waited! Last time my face to face was done by ATOS but CAPITA are doing the call so I didn’t know if that makes a difference. The report should be filed with the DWP within a couple of days of the assessment.

I recently had my assessment and my report was not added to the DWP system for over 2 weeks afterwards. I was told that due to staff shortages it will be atleast 10 working days.

Whenever you contact the DWP and ask for a copy of the assessors report, they tell you that it can take up to ten working days to get the report, quite often it arrives within a few days.

Not sure why your assessment took over 2 weeks to be added as it is electronic.
